GNOGJ #3 Sunday, December 9, 2018 BETHLEHEM Born in David s City for a reason! Where Jesus was born signals God s plan is in play OPENING VIDEO (7:39) David A. Staff Five words. Five words in the angel s good news of great joy that anyone could easily miss. They are in the city of David. What do they mean? And why are they important? The simplest answer is that the angel was telling the shepherds WHERE Christ the Lord had been born. The shepherds were out in the fields; if they wanted to see the Savior, they would have to go into the village, find a place where animals were sheltered at night, and look in the feeding trough (i.e., the manger). But the important question of WHY remains. I mean Why did Joseph and Mary need to make the difficult journey from Nazareth to Bethlehem? Why did God so arrange the timing of history and decrees and Roman taxation so that a young couple had to travel, only to have Mary deliver Jesus in that village, the city of David? More questions flow from those two for example Why was it important that both Mary and Joseph come from the ancestral line of Israel s ancient King David? Even more, why was it necessary that Jesus, the Savior, be BORN of David, i.e., that He come from David, from the Tribe of Judah, and ultimately from the loins of the father of the Jewish nation, Abraham? Romans 1:1-4 Paul, a servant of Christ Jesus, called to be an apostle, set apart for the gospel of God, 2 which he promised beforehand through his prophets in the holy Scriptures, 3 concerning his Son, who was descended from David according to the flesh 4 and was declared to be the Son of God in power according to the Spirit of holiness by his resurrection from the dead, Jesus Christ our Lord, 2 Timothy 2:8-9 Remember Jesus Christ, risen from the dead, the offspring of David, as preached in my gospel, for which I am suffering, bound with chains as a criminal. But the word of God is not bound! Revelation 5:5 And one of the elders said to me, Weep no more; behold, the Lion of the tribe of Judah, the Root of David, has conquered, so that he can open the scroll and its seven seals. Revelation 22:16 I, Jesus, have sent my angel to testify to you about these things for the churches. I am the root and the descendant of David, the bright morning star. Why is Jesus, born of David, good news of great joy? Believe me. It s worth asking. It s worth asking and understanding because the greatest things the world needs are the very same 1 P age Good News of Great Joy#3

things the world hasn t been able to provide. Our world has never been able to ERADICATE EVIL: The defeat and eradicate sin and its tragic, difficult consequences ENDOW WORLD-WIDE BLESSING: Bring about the enrichment and blessing of every human being, every family ESTABLISH JUSTICE: To prevent the perpetration of unthinkable miscarriages of justice ENTHRONE A RIGHTEOUS RULER: Find a human leader fully anointed, empowered, and filled with the wisdom of God ESTABLISH LASTING PEACE: Bring about a lasting peace 55 years ago, in the year that this church began as a basement Bible Study, President John F. Kennedy addressed graduating class of American University on Monday, June 10th. Known for his inspiring speeches, Kennedy spoke on his vision for peace. Our problems are man-made therefore, they can be solved by man. And man can be as big as he wants; no problem of human destiny is beyond human beings Man s reason and spirit have often solved the seemingly unsolvable. And we believe they can do it again. President Kennedy, of course, was half-right. Our problems are man-made. He was even correct when suggesting we use the reason and spirit God has created in us to look for solutions and remedies. But he was wrong when suggesting that no problem of human destiny is beyond human beings. The truth is that we cannot solve our greatest problems. We need a Savior a Savior born in the city of David. Here is God s good news of GREAT JOY BORN OF DAVID S LINEAGE, JESUS ALONE SHALL COMPLETELY FULFILL GOD S GREATEST PROMISES TO THE WORLD May I show you this from Scripture by raising and answering two key questions: #1 What does the human lineage of Jesus tell us? #2 What should we expect from the One born of David? QUESTION #1 What does the human lineage of Jesus tell us? The NT Gospel writers give us two ancestory.com tracers of Jesus human lineage. We find them in Matthew s Gospel, chapter one (1:1-16), and Luke s Gospel, chapter 3 (3:23-38). 2 P age Good News of Great Joy#3

Matthew s GENEOLOGY The LEGAL right to David s Throne (through the father) Luke s GENEOLOGY The PHYSICAL line to David to Adam (through the mother Mary) JESUS the CHRIST ^ Son of DAVID (son Solomon 1:6) ^ Son of ABRAHAM -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- Abraham to David (thru Judah) Matthew 1:2-6a David to Jeconiah Matthew 1:6b-11 (exile to Babylon) Jeconiah to Joseph the husband of Mary Matthew 1:12-16 Matthew presents Jesus to the Jews as the rightful Messiah- King from David who fulfills all the Old Testament prophetic markers Compare the two genealogies, and you can pretty easily identify the key ancestral milestones. Adam is a key starting point: God sent Jesus (His Son) through the loins of Adam for a reason. Abraham is a key milestone: God sent Jesus through the loins of Abraham for a reason. Judah is a key milestone: God sent Jesus through the Jewish tribe of Judah for a reason. David is a key milestone: God sent Jesus through the person of David for a reason Why through Adam, then through Abraham? Why through Judah? Why through David? Because God made promises to humanity through spoken revelation to these men. Promises to the world to fulfill through someone born of Adam, someone more narrowly born of Abraham, someone more narrowly born through Judah, someone even more narrowly who is of David. Bottom line: Jesus human lineage that he was OF DAVID (linked to a specific ancestry) was a billboard from God. An announcement that HE ALONE could and would fulfill God s most important promises to the world. JESUS (supposed son of Joseph 3:23, born of virgin Mary 1:27) ^ DAVID (son Nathan 3:31) ^ ADAM (son of God) - - - - - - - - - - - - - - Jesus from Zerubbabel from David/Nathan from Judah from Jacob from Isaac from Abraham from Shem from Noah from Methuselah from Enoch from Seth from Adam Luke presents Jesus to the Greek and Roman world as the remarkable son of man QUESTION #2 What should we expect from the ONE born of David? 3 P age Good News of Great Joy#3

Promise #1 God has promised to ERADICATE EVIL BORN OF A WOMAN S SEED, JESUS CRUSHES THE SERPENT S HEAD Gen 3:15 The ultimate defeat of evil 14 The Lord God said to the serpent, Because you have done this, cursed are you above all livestock and above all beasts of the field; on your belly you shall go, and dust you shall eat all the days of your life. 15 I will put enmity between you and the woman, and between your offspring[a] and her offspring; he shall bruise your head, and you shall bruise his heel. Promise #2 God has promised ENDOW WORLD-WIDE BLESSING BORN OF ABRAHAM S SEED, JESUS BLESSES EVERY HUMAN FAMILY Gen 12:1-3 The blessing of humanity Genesis 12:1 Now the Lord said to Abram, Go from your country and your kindred and your father's house to the land that I will show you. 2 And I will make of you a great nation, and I will bless you and make your name great, so that you will be a blessing. 3 I will bless those who bless you, and him who dishonors you I will curse, and in you all the families of the earth shall be blessed. Galatians 3:16 Now the promises were made to Abraham and to his offspring. It does not say, And to offsprings, referring to many, but referring to one, And to your offspring, who is Christ. Promise #3 God has promised to ESTABLISH JUSTICE (thru conquering His enemies) BORN OF JUDAH S SEED, JESUS IS DESTINED TO CONQUER HIS ENEMIES Gen 49:8-10 The authority to execute justice Genesis 49:8 Judah, your brothers shall praise you; your hand shall be on the neck of your enemies; your father's sons shall bow down before you. 9 Judah is a lion's cub; from the prey, my son, you have gone up. He stooped down; he crouched as a lion and as a lioness; who dares rouse him? 10 The scepter shall not depart from Judah, i nor the ruler's staff from between his feet, until tribute comes to him; and to him shall be the obedience of the peoples. Isaiah said this about Him (11:3-4) He shall not judge by what His eyes see Or decide disputes with what his ears hear But with righteousness he shall judge the poor And decide with equity for the meek of the earth; And He will strike the earth with the rod of his mouth And with the breath of his lips he shall slay the wicked 4 P age Good News of Great Joy#3

Promise #4 God has promised to ENTRHONE A RIGHTEOUS RULER 5 P age Good News of Great Joy#3 BORN OF DAVID S SEED, JESUS WILL REIGN OVER THE NATIONS 2 Samuel 7:16, cf. Psalm 89:20-24, 34-37 God s anointed ruler 2 Samuel 7:16 And your house and your kingdom shall be made sure forever before me. Your throne shall be established forever. Psalm 89:19 Of old you spoke in a vision to your godly one, and said: I have granted help to one who is mighty; I have exalted one chosen from the people. 20 I have found David, my servant; with my holy oil I have anointed him, 21 so that my hand shall be established with him; my arm also shall strengthen him. 22 The enemy shall not outwit him; the wicked shall not humble him. 23 I will crush his foes before him and strike down those who hate him. ii 34 I will not violate my covenant or alter the word that went forth from my lips. 35 Once for all I have sworn by my holiness; I will not lie to David. 36 His offspring shall endure forever, his throne as long as the sun before me. 37 Like the moon it shall be established forever, a faithful witness in the skies. Selah Luke 1:31 ANGEL TO MARY And behold, you will conceive in your womb and bear a son, and you shall call his name Jesus. 32 He will be great and will be called the Son of the Most High. And the Lord God will give to him the throne of his father David, 33 and he will reign over the house of Jacob forever, and of his kingdom there will be no end. The PROMISE to eradicate evil, to endow world-wide blessing, to establish justice, to enthrone a Righteous Ruler Promise #5 God has promised to ESTABLISH EVER-LASTING PEACE BORN IN DAVID S CITY, JESUS S GREAT PEACEFUL REIGN WILL EXTEND TO THE ENDS OF THE EARTH Micah 5:2-5a The Prince of Peace Micah 5:1 Now muster your troops, O daughter of troops; siege is laid against us; with a rod they strike the judge of Israel on the cheek. 2 But you, O Bethlehem Ephrathah, who are too little to be among the clans of Judah, from you shall come forth for me one who is to be ruler in Israel, whose coming forth is from of old, from ancient days.

3 Therefore He shall give them up until the time when she who is in labor has given birth; then the rest of his brothers shall return to the people of Israel. 4 And He shall stand and shepherd his flock in the strength of the LORD, in the majesty of the name of the LORD his God. And they shall dwell secure, for now he shall be great to the ends of the earth. 5 And He shall be their peace. REASONS FOR WORSHIP & ANTICIPATION God has begun to fulfill all those promises through the birth of His Son, through the power of His life, the sacrifice of the cross, and the victory of His resurrection. His promises to Sin s penalty has been satisfied, sin s power has been dethroned Blessing is available to every family, every person in the world The ultimate triumph of justice the righting of all wrongs has been assured. A righteous ruling King awaits the signal of His Father to return There is coming a day when the world will bend the knee and openly declare the name of the Prince of peace. iii The Good News of Great Joy is this: Jesus is the Davidic King the world truly needs. He alone can and will fulfill God s greatest promises His first coming started it: His second will complete it. You may ask, Pastor David when will these promises be fully fulfilled? When can we expect all of this to finally unfold? There are two parts to the answer. First in our present age, we ANTICIPATE their fulfillment. Hebrews 2:6 It has been testified somewhere, What is man, that you are mindful of him, or the son of man, that you care for him? 7 You made him for a little while lower than the angels; you have crowned him with glory and honor 6 P age Good News of Great Joy#3

8 putting everything in subjection under his feet. Now in putting everything in subjection to him, he left nothing outside his control. At present, we do not yet see everything in subjection to him. 9 But we see him who for a little while was made lower than the angels, namely Jesus, crowned with glory and honor because of the suffering of death, so that by the grace of God he might taste death for everyone. Second in the coming age (in the age which will unfold on the earth in history when Jesus returns), we will EXPERIENCE their fulfillment. The Scriptures of God promise it; the zeal of the Lord of Hosts will accomplish it. There is coming an age, on the earth when Isaiah 11:9-10 shall be fulfilled Isaiah 11:9-10 They shall not hurt or destroy in all my holy mountain; for the earth shall be full of the knowledge of the LORD as the waters cover the sea. In that day the root of Jesse, who shall stand as a signal for the peoples of him shall the nations inquire, and his resting place shall be glorious. APPENDIX from Dr. Alva J. McClain, Forgetting for the moment what has been accomplished in the natural world by those great intrusions of supernatural power in the course of history, and confining our attention wholly to what man under God has done, we know that Some physical diseases have been conquered Some wars have been prevented Some hazards to life and safety have been eliminated Some years have been added to the brief span of human life Some social and political evils have been corrected If this be so, why then should there not be an age in which all wars will be stopped, all diseases cured, all the injustices of government rooted out, and a full measure of years added to human life? Why should there not be an age in which all such unrealized and worthwhile dreams of humanity will at last come true on earth? If there is a God in heaven, if the life which He created on earth is worthwhile, and not something evil per se, then there out to be in history some worthy consummation of its long and arduous course. It is just there that we must part company with any theological school which dogmatically asserts that there will never be such a Golden Age upon earth in history, which argues that for the present we must be satisfied with a mere pittance of progress in such matters, that the world which now is must continue with its terrible needs, its tragic handicaps, struggles, and problems, to the very end. And then God will suddenly write a catastrophic finis to the whole of it, abolish human existence on its first and natural plane, and thrust us all, saved and unsaved, out into the eternal state. But where Biblical interpretation may be in question, surely the right view should display clearer marks of rationality than the wrong one. And such a philosophy of history, as I have been describing (in the previous paragraph), seems to me to be utterly irrational such a philosophy of history has no proper goal. To borrow a figure once used by the late President E.Y. Mullins in another connection, it is like a man building a great staircase. Step by step he sets it up, laboring wearily, often suffering painful reverses because of tragic hazards and poor materials. And now at last it is finished. But lo, it is a stairway that goes no place! It is just a staircase and nothing more. Such a philosophy of history not only flies in the face of the clear statements of Scripture, but also runs contrary to the reason of man in his finest moments and aspirations. The premillennial philosophy of history makes sense. It lays a Biblical and rational basis for a truly optimistic view of human history. Furthermore, rightly apprehended, it has practical effects. It says that life here and now, in spite of the tragedy of sin, is nevertheless something worth-while; and therefore all efforts to make it better are also worth-while. All the true values of human life will be preserved and carried over into the coming kingdom; nothing worth-while will be lost. Furthermore, we are encouraged in the midst of opposition and reverses by the assurance that help is on the way, help from above, supernatural help Give the King thy Judgments, O God in His days shall the righteous flourish all nations shall call him blessed (Psalm 72:1,7,17). iv Copyright 2018 David A.
